How the application process works for you
Initially, the most critical part of this job involves grinding the concrete to ensure a perfectly clean and porous surface for the material to bond to. Skipping this step is the main reason why people see their DIY projects fail within a few short months.
Following the grinding, the pro repairs any existing cracks or pits in the slab so the final result is perfectly smooth and flat. This attention to detail means you never have to worry about bumps or uneven spots showing through your beautiful new finish.
Next, the liquid resin is mixed with a hardener and spread evenly across the floor with specialized tools to get the thickness just right. This creates a monolithic layer that covers the entire space in one solid piece, preventing gaps where moisture could hide.

Epoxy floor coating is a multi-coat resin system applied directly over a prepared slab. The chemistry bonds at a molecular level with the concrete and cures into a rigid, chemical-resistant surface several times harder than the slab beneath.
Most modern systems are 80 to 100 mil thick once cured. The visual hallmark is a glossy mirror finish, often with decorative flake or metallic. Beyond the look, the slab is now sealed: motor oil, brake fluid, road salt and acid spills wipe off instead of soaking in.

How much does epoxy flooring cost in Eastover (Charlotte neighborhood), Charlotte?
Residential garages typically run $4 to $10 per square foot installed, depending on finish complexity and prep needed. A two-car garage usually lands between $1,800 and $4,500. The phone quote is firm before any deposit is taken.
How long does the coating last?
A properly prepped professional-grade install lasts 15 to 25 years in residential garage use. heavy-traffic floors are warrantied for 10 years. The 5-year written warranty covers adhesion and chip-out from the slab.
